What is Signal and Power Integrity Software for Linux?

Signal and power integrity software is a a software tool used to analyze and optimize the performance of electronic circuits, focusing on ensuring reliable signal transmission and stable power delivery. It helps engineers identify potential issues like signal degradation, noise, and power fluctuations that can negatively impact high-speed electronic designs. The software simulates how signals and power behave across various components and interconnections, enabling early detection of design flaws. It is particularly useful in industries such as telecommunications, computing, and consumer electronics, where high-frequency signals and efficient power distribution are critical. By improving signal and power integrity, the software enhances the overall reliability, performance, and efficiency of electronic devices.     PrimeSim HSPICE
    PrimeSim HSPICE circuit simulator is the industry's "gold standard" for accurate circuit simulation and offers foundry-certified MOS device models with state-of-the-art simulation and analysis algorithms. With over 25 years of successful design tape outs, HSPICE is the industry's most trusted and comprehensive circuit simulator. For on-chip simulation, analog designs, RF design, custom digital design, standard cell design and characterization, memory design and characterization, and device model development. For off-chip signal integrity simulation, silicon-to-package-to-board-to-backplane analysis and simulation. HSPICE is a key part of the Synopsys analog/mixed-signal (AMS) verification suite, a solution built to address the most critical issues in AMS verification.     Siemens mPower
    The award-winning mPower solution provides power integrity analysis for digital, analog, and 3D IC across all design flows at any scale. Analog, semi-custom, and digital power integrity analysis can be readily integrated into existing design flows while scaling to circuits and chips of any size. The mPower tool suite performs fast, scalable, efficient analog and digital power integrity analysis from the smallest blocks to the largest full-chip layouts to verify power-related design goals and performance, providing high-confidence power analysis tape out for all technologies and design types. The mPower analog power integrity analysis solution provides simulation-based, high-capacity dynamic EM/IR analysis for uncompromised power integrity verification of analog designs across all design flows, at any scale. The mPower tool leverages industry-standard inputs and optimized memory requirements to increase scalability and decrease runtimes of digital power integrity analysis.
